Output 89fe795dc560ec16ae0a8fd1b20712afe78f7e8b5363512e6a17597c57b9a074:2

value
355200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ce71420bdfc93dc3f58baab465e5898e398ff117 OP_EQUAL
address
3LWaoN5MUrtpfpijTcgYSeUCQNmoc5QskA
transaction
89fe795dc560ec16ae0a8fd1b20712afe78f7e8b5363512e6a17597c57b9a074
spent
true